I've got a Springer Spaniel that rides with me all the time.

I got a blanket that I keep in the rear trunk and use it to cover the seat. Also ended up using an old pillow to lay across the console, since "Jake" lays down from time to time. (Before the pillow, he was starting to lightly scratch the console between the seats.) The pillow makes shifting slightly awkward---one has to kind of arch your forearm and elbow over him, but it's not too bad.

First time I had him ride with me (ie pre-pillow), he lays down and next thing you know both windows were randomly going up and down, seemingly of their own accord. Kind of freaked me out at first, since I didn't know why it was happening. (My pre-Boxster DD was---and sometimes is still---an old Camry, so I wasn't used to having the window controls anyplace but on the door.)

Anyway, got the pillow and problem solved.
